If you’ve ever wanted to showcase your photos in a more organized way on your WordPress website, embedding your iCloud gallery could be the perfect solution. Whether you’re a blogger, a photographer, or a small business owner, sharing your personal or professional albums with your audience can enhance their experience on your site. In this blog, we’ll walk you through the steps to embed your iCloud Gallery into WordPress and how to manage media using the WordPress media library.
Before we dive in, remember that you can learn more about WordPress features, including how to set up your website from scratch, by taking a best WordPress course at Skills Up Academy, best online teaching academy in Lahore. In a previous blog, we discussed how to set your WordPress index page—today, we will focus on embedding an iCloud gallery.
What is iCloud Gallery?
Before we go into how to embed it on WordPress, let’s briefly discuss what iCloud Gallery is. iCloud is Apple’s cloud-based storage service, and its Gallery feature allows you to organize and share your photos and videos online. With iCloud, you can store unlimited images and albums, giving you a convenient way to share these memories with others via shared links.
While iCloud doesn’t provide a direct embedding option like platforms such as Google Photos, you can still share your albums publicly. Once shared, you can generate a link others can click to view your photos in their browser.
Why Embed iCloud Gallery on WordPress?
Embedding iCloud galleries on WordPress adds a dynamic and visually appealing element to your website. Whether you want to showcase wedding photos, product images, or travel adventures, sharing your iCloud album provides a seamless and professional way.
Using the WordPress media library, you can store and organize your images, but sometimes, you may want to share a gallery of pictures already stored in iCloud. Embedding the iCloud gallery directly on your website will save time and streamline the process of showing your photos without having to upload them again to Website.
Step-by-Step Guide to Embed iCloud Gallery in WordPress
Now that we understand the benefits let’s walk through the steps to embed your iCloud gallery into WordPress.
1. Prepare Your Gallery
First, you need to ensure your iCloud Gallery is ready for sharing.
- Sign in to iCloud: Open your browser and sign in to your iCloud account at iCloud.com.
- Create or Select an Album: Click the “+” icon to select the album you want to share or create a new one.
- Set the Album to Public: You must make the album public so others can view it. This option is available when you click the “Share” button within iCloud Photos.

2. Get the Shareable Link
Once your album is ready, you must generate a link to share the gallery.
- Click the Share Button: After selecting your album, look for the Share button (usually an icon with a square and an upward arrow).
- Create a Public Link: Choose the option to create a public link. iCloud will then generate a URL that you can copy and share. This link allows anyone with it to access the album.
Now you have your iCloud gallery’s link—let’s move to WordPress!

3. Embed the iCloud Gallery on Your WordPress Website
There are two ways to embed your iCloud gallery in WordPress: using the shareable link or HTML code.
Option 1: Embed Using the Shareable Link
This is the most straightforward method.
- Open WordPress: Log in to your WordPress dashboard and open the post or page where you want to embed your iCloud gallery.
- Paste the Link: Paste the iCloud gallery link in the WordPress content editor where you want it to appear.
- Automatic Preview: WordPress automatically generates a preview when you paste the link. This preview might show a thumbnail or description of the album.
Once you’re happy with the placement, hit Publish, and your iCloud gallery is live on your website!
Option 2: Embed Using HTML Embed Code
You can use the HTML embed code if you prefer more control over the presentation. While iCloud doesn’t provide a dedicated embed code like some other platforms, you can still use a third-party service (e.g., an iframe generator) to get an embed code for the iCloud gallery.
Here’s how to do it:
- Find an Embed Code: Use an iframe generator tool or a third-party embedding service to paste your iCloud gallery link and convert it into an iframe code.
- Add the HTML Code to WordPress: Once you’ve generated the embed code, switch to the Text editor in WordPress (rather than the Visual editor).
- Paste the Embed Code: Paste the HTML iframe code where you want the gallery to appear.
This option allows you to adjust your iCloud gallery’s size, alignment, and presentation.
4. Managing Your Photos with WordPress Media Library
In addition to embedding iCloud galleries, you can manage and display images directly from the WordPress media library. This is especially useful for uploading and displaying images you want to keep on your server.
The WordPress media library allows you to upload images directly to your site and manage them without needing an external service like iCloud. It also provides options to categorize and tag your pictures, making finding and organizing them more manageable.

5. Customizing Your Embedded Gallery
After embedding the gallery, you should adjust the display to suit your website’s design. Here are a few ways to customize the appearance:
- Ensure Mobile Responsiveness: The gallery should look good on desktop and mobile devices. WordPress themes typically handle this automatically, but you can tweak its responsiveness by adding custom CSS.
- Use a Gallery Plugin: If you want more control over your images’ display, use a WordPress gallery plugin. These plugins can help you create more advanced image galleries and provide additional features such as lightbox views, image captions, and more.
6. Troubleshooting Common Issues
When embedding your iCloud gallery, you may encounter some issues. Here are some common problems and how to resolve them:
- Link Not Displaying: If your gallery link doesn’t show up correctly, double-check that it is public and that the gallery is accessible.
- Compatibility Problems: Some WordPress themes may not display your gallery as expected. If you face any issues, try switching to a different theme or adjusting your gallery settings.
- Broken Links: The gallery will no longer display if your iCloud link breaks or the album is deleted. Be sure to keep the album accessible as long as it’s embedded on your site.
Conclusion
Embedding an iCloud gallery into WordPress is an easy way to share photos with your website visitors. Following the above steps, you can display your albums cleanly and professionally. Whether you use the shareable link or HTML embed code, your gallery will enhance your site’s user experience.
If you want to learn more about WordPress and other website management techniques, don’t forget to check out Skills Up Academy’s WordPress course. In our previous blog, we talked about setting your WordPress index page, and today, we’ve covered the simple yet effective way to embed your iCloud gallery.
Have you tried embedding an iCloud gallery on your website? Let us know your experience in the comments!